The year 634 BC was a common year starting on a Wednesday, just like 731 BC, 720 BC, 714 BC, 703 BC, 692 BC, 686 BC, 675 BC, 664 BC, 658 BC, 647 BC in the century before it and 630 BC, 619 BC, 608 BC, 602 BC, 591 BC, 580 BC, 574 BC, 563 BC, 552 BC, 546 BC in the next.
